Dr. Morris Tidball-Binz, the United Nations Special Rapporteur on Extrajudicial, Summary or Arbitrary Executions, paid a courtesy call on Inspector General of Police (IGP) Baharul Alam on Tuesday morning at the Police Headquarters in Dhaka.

During the meeting, the two sides discussed matters related to forensic laboratories, autopsies, and the broader context of law enforcement practices.

According to a press release issued by the Police Headquarters, the IGP emphasised that the Bangladesh Police gives utmost priority to human rights in enforcing the law.

Present at the meeting were Additional IGP (Crime and Operations) Khandaker Rafiqul Islam, CID Additional IGP Md. Chibghat Ullah, DIG (Confidential) Md. Kamrul Ahsan, and Additional DIG (Special Crime Management and NRB Affairs) Md. Ashiq Said.
